Benenden Health is currently seeking an Information Governance Officer with strong knowledge of data protection law including the DPA 2018 and UK GDPR. This role includes responsibilities like implementing the Record of Processing Activities, managing data breaches, and providing regulatory advice.

The position requires excellent communication and stakeholder management skills. Located at Benenden Hospital in Kent, the role offers a hybrid work environment and generous employee benefits including flexible working arrangements, a corporate cash plan, and 27 days of holiday.
